Stuffed Bell Pepper Casserole

Featuring gooey cheese, mouth watering peppers, and hearty ground beef, this Stuffed Bell Pepper Casserole makes a delicious dish for family dinner nights.

Ingredients

  • 1 pound lean ground beef
  • 1 cup diced sweet onion
  • 1 yellow bell pepper seeded and diced
  • 1 red bell pepper seeded and diced
  • 1 tablespoon Italian seasoning
  • 2 teaspoons salt
  • 1 teaspoon pepper
  • 4 cloves garlic minced
  • 1 14.5 ounce can diced tomatoes with peppers and onions
  • 8 ounces tomato sauce
  • 2 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 cup long grain white rice uncooked
  • 2 cups beef broth
  • 2 cups mozzarella cheese shredded
  • Parsley for garnish

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350 F.
  • In a large skillet or dutch oven, over medium heat, cook the ground beef, diced onion, and bell peppers until the ground beef is almost cooked through and the veggies start to soften.
  • Add in the garlic,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per.
  • Stir and cook for an additional 2-3 minutes.
  • Add the diced tomatoes, tomato sauce, Worcestershire sauce, and beef broth.
  • Bring to a boil.
  • Stir in the rice.
  • Cover the dutch oven or transfer the mixture to a casserole dish.
  • Cover tightly with foil.
  • Cook for 30 minutes, stirring once, or until the rice is tender.
  • Remove the oven.
  • Uncover and top with mozzarella cheese.
  • Return to the oven and bake 3-5 more minutes, uncovered, until the cheese is melted.
  • Remove from the oven and let sit for 3-5 minutes to cool.
  • Garnish with chopped parsley and serve warm.

Notes

  • Want to stay on a low calorie or low carb diet? Switch out the rice in this recipe for cauliflower rice instead.
  • For a little spice, try topping with red pepper flakes at the same time that you add your cheese.
  • To cut down on cooking time, try using minute rice instead of long grain rice.
  • To make this a one pot meal, I highly recommend creating this recipe in a dutch oven. This allows you to make a one pot casserole, and cleaning up will be super easy.
  • For lower fat content, you can use ground turkey and pair it with a mozzarella cheese made with skim milk.
  • Make this in a slow cooker. Brown the ground beef and drain. Add to a crock pot and add in remaining ingredients. Cook on low for 3-4 hours or until rice is done.
